Crosslinked fibrin contained within the ECM represents a stable framework for the migration of endothelial cells through angiogenesis and for tumour cells in the course of invasion. D-dimers are fibrin degradation fragments which take place inside the serum of individuals when both intravascular and extravascular crosslinked fibrin is degraded by plasmin.192 As a routinely assessable serum marker, D-dimers are clinically employed to screen for thromboembolic events such as pulmonary embolism and deep venous thrombosis. However, rapidly developing malignant human tumours possess the ability to develop resistance towards blockade of single angiogenesis pathways although utilising the next weakest link in the chain of angiogenic events. Offered the multitude of PI3K Activator review possibilities which tumours use to satisfy their excessive demands of oxygen and nutrients, profitable angiogenic therapy will probably consist of a mixture of established cytotoxic chemotherapeutic and biological agents. Recent advances in the treatment of colorectal carcinoma applying 5-FU primarily based chemotherapy regimens in conjunction with techniques primarily based on the blockade of circulating VEGF assistance this hypothesis. The usage of adjuvant approaches to improve the efficacy of modern day antiangiogenic therapy will have to be assessed in clinical research.
